How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Burtonsville?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
Burtonsville Studio Apartments | $1,483 | $1,219 | $2,509 |
| Burtonsville 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,768 | $1,046 | $2,693 |
| Burtonsville 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,095 | $1,531 | $3,345 |
| Burtonsville 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,744 | $1,875 | $4,050 |

Cheapest Available Burtonsville and Nearby Studio Apartments
As of January 23, 2026 the lowest priced Studio apartment unit in Burtonsville, MD is the Studio- 463 sqft Model starting from $1,219 at Lighthouse at Twin Lakes Apartment Homes in the Whitehouse neighborhood. The second most affordable Burtonsville Studio is the Efficiency Model at Selborne House of Laurel, 62+ Senior Living starting at $1,299 in the Briarwood neighborhood. The average price for all Studio apartments in Burtonsville is currently $1,483. Here is today’s list of the cheapest available Studio options in Burtonsville:
| Apartment Listing | Model Name | Priced From |
|---|---|---|
| Lighthouse at Twin Lakes Apartment Homes | Studio- 463 sqft | $1,219 |
| Selborne House of Laurel, 62+ Senior Living | Efficiency | $1,299 |
| Middletowne & The Dona | The Dona Studio | $1,362 |
